Understanding Garage Door Materials and Their Impact on Pricing

The material of your garage door plays a significant role in determining its price. The most common materials used for garage doors are steel, aluminum, wood, fiberglass, and vinyl. Each material has its unique characteristics, advantages, and disadvantages, which affect the overall cost.

Steel Garage Doors

Steel garage doors are the most popular choice among homeowners due to their durability, low maintenance, and affordability. They are available in a wide range of designs, from simple to elaborate, and can be insulated to reduce energy costs. The price of a steel 10×12 garage door can range from $400 to $1,200, depending on the gauge of the steel, the design, and the insulation.

Wood Garage Doors

Wood garage doors offer a classic, elegant look and can be stained or painted to match the exterior of your home. They are more expensive than steel doors, with prices ranging from $800 to $2,500 for a 10×12 door. The cost depends on the type of wood used, the design, and the level of craftsmanship.

Aluminum and Fiberglass Garage Doors

Aluminum and fiberglass garage doors are lightweight, corrosion-resistant, and low maintenance. They are ideal for coastal regions or areas with high humidity. The price of an aluminum or fiberglass 10×12 garage door can range from $500 to $1,800, depending on the design, features, and quality.

Garage Door Designs and Features

The design and features of your garage door can significantly impact its price. From simple, single-layer doors to complex, multi-layer doors with advanced features, the options are endless.

Single-Layer Garage Doors

Single-layer garage doors are the most basic and affordable option. They consist of a single layer of material, usually steel or aluminum, and are available in various designs and colors. The price of a single-layer 10×12 garage door can range from $300 to $800.

Multi-Layer Garage Doors

Multi-layer garage doors offer improved insulation, durability, and security. They consist of multiple layers of material, including steel, aluminum, and foam insulation. The price of a multi-layer 10×12 garage door can range from $800 to $2,000, depending on the number of layers and the quality of the materials.

Installation Costs and Considerations

The installation cost of a 10×12 garage door can range from $200 to $500, depending on the complexity of the installation, the location, and the installer. It is essential to consider the following factors when hiring an installer:

Experience and Reputation

Look for an installer with extensive experience and a good reputation. A reputable installer will ensure that the job is done correctly, and the door is properly aligned and secured.

Licenses and Certifications

Verify that the installer has the necessary licenses and certifications to operate in your state or region. This ensures that the installer meets the required standards and regulations.

Warranty and Support

Check if the installer offers a warranty on the door and the installation. A good warranty will provide you with peace of mind and protection against defects or errors.

Additional Costs and Considerations

In addition to the cost of the garage door and installation, there are other factors to consider, including:

Hardware and Accessories

The cost of hardware and accessories, such as hinges, rollers, and handles, can range from $50 to $200, depending on the quality and brand.

Opener and Remote Control

The cost of a garage door opener and remote control can range from $100 to $500, depending on the brand, features, and quality.

What are the different types of 10×12 garage doors available?

There are several types of 10×12 garage doors available, each with its own unique characteristics and benefits. The most common types include single-layer, double-layer, and triple-layer doors. Single-layer doors are the most basic and affordable option, consisting of a single layer of steel or aluminum. Double-layer doors, on the other hand, consist of two layers, with a layer of insulation in between, providing improved energy efficiency and noise reduction. Triple-layer doors are the most premium option, featuring three layers, including a thick layer of insulation, and offering the highest level of energy efficiency and durability.

In addition to the different layers, 10×12 garage doors also come in various styles, such as raised panel, flat panel, and carriage house. Raised panel doors feature raised rectangular panels, while flat panel doors have a smooth surface. Carriage house doors, also known as carriage-style doors, mimic the look of traditional carriage house doors, with a rustic and elegant appearance. Other styles, such as modern, contemporary, and traditional, are also available, offering a wide range of design options to suit different architectural styles and personal preferences.

How much does it cost to install a 10×12 garage door?

The cost of installing a 10×12 garage door can vary depending on several factors, including the type of door, the complexity of the installation, and the location. On average, the installation cost for a 10×12 garage door can range from $500 to $2,000, with the national average being around $1,000. The cost of installation typically includes the labor cost, which can range from $300 to $1,500, depending on the installer’s rates and the time required to complete the job.

It’s essential to note that the installation cost may also include additional expenses, such as the cost of removing and disposing of the old door, any necessary repairs to the surrounding frame or walls, and the cost of programming and testing the new door’s control system. Furthermore, some installers may charge extra for services such as measuring, delivery, and disposal, so it’s crucial to clarify the scope of work and the total cost before hiring an installer. A reputable and experienced installer can ensure a safe and proper installation, and also provide a warranty and maintenance support.

What maintenance is required for a 10×12 garage door?

Regular maintenance is essential to ensure the longevity and optimal performance of a 10×12 garage door. The door’s springs, rollers, and hinges should be lubricated regularly to reduce friction and wear. The door’s tracks and rollers should be cleaned and inspected periodically to prevent dirt and debris from accumulating. Additionally, the door’s balance and alignment should be checked and adjusted as needed to ensure smooth operation.

It’s also important to inspect the door’s weather seal and replace it if necessary to prevent air leaks and moisture from entering the garage. The door’s control system, including the motor and sensors, should be tested and adjusted as needed to ensure proper function. Furthermore, the door’s panels and frame should be inspected for signs of damage or wear, and repaired or replaced as needed. By following a regular maintenance schedule, homeowners can extend the lifespan of their 10×12 garage door, reduce repair costs, and ensure safe and reliable operation.
